| Port mirroring | monitors traffic at a VM level |
| Network Adapter Metering | show how much bandwidth is used by a specific VM, done by ACLs |
| PVLAN in promiscuous mode | communicates with all ports in the same VLAN |
| PVLAN in community mode | communicates with all ports in the same VLAN and the same community |
| PVLAN in isolated mode | communicates with promisicuous ports on the same VLAN |
| vRSS | virtual Recieve side scaling - offloads network traffic to processors, so to increase bandwidth, increase cores |
| SR-IOV | Single Root I/O Virtualization - allows network traffic to bypass Hyper-V switch to improve performance. Can't be used with NIC Teaming. Offloads traffic from CPU's to physical adapter |
| NIC Teaming | distributes traffic over multiple adapters. implemented in Host OS, not Guest but can't be used with SR-IOV, IF using you need to create a vswitch that uses the team, To enable for the VM, you need to change an advanced feature or it doesn't use. |
| Switch independent Teaming mode | used if no teaming is supported on a switch |
| Static Teaming Nic teaming mode | plugged into the same switch |
| LACP | plugged into same switch and uses the LACP protocol to automatically configure teaming |
| generation 2 VM | requires 2012 R2, supports PXE boot, virtual SCSI device and Secure boot |
| Windows Filtering Platform (WFP) | filters and modifies TCP/IP packets in realtime enabled by default on new virtual switches |
| virutal Fibre Channel | a virtual adapter at the VM level that always access to a SAN LUN |
| emulated SCSI controller | can be used to attach VHDs to a VM |
| Host Bus Adapter (HBA) | added to the host and is the mechanism that allows support of the virtual fibre channel |
| Offloaded Data Transfer | feature in 2012 to enable more efficient processing of large stat transfers, requires a vhd on supported hardware and mounted as either virtual scsi or pass through |
| VirtualSubnetID | functions as a broadcast domain similar to a VLAN. 0 = cleared, valid ID's are in the range of 4096 and 16777215 |
| NUMA Topology | Non-Uniform Memory Access, Is a hyper-v feature that is not compatabile with dynaminc Memory. It allows a vm to optimize assignment of virtual RAM and VCPUs but also requires NUMA aware services like SQL.It ties the vCPU and memory to the physical nodes where it is effective. |
| Enhanced Session Mode | Enabled on the host to do things like allow redirection of local devices and resources from computer running the virtual machine connection |
| Virtual Switch | Host level virtual switch management, includes External, Internal, and Private |
| Access Based Enumeration (ABE) | will only display the available files and folders to a user based on their rights |
| VMChimney | A Hyper-V feature that can be used to offload external virtual network adapters to a physical network adapter |
| Sync Clock | Handles Hyper-V guest time syncronization to fight drift with the time synchronization intergration service |
| Web Service Scanners | Supports network connected image scanners and printers. Uses WSD(Web Services for Devices) Scan driver and the Windows Image Acquistion (WIA) |
| Powershell Web Access Gateway | A feature that gives you acess to power via a web browser portal. It is a role that can be added and and also requires a web server role installed. After installed, you need to add an authorization rule. |

| Command | Description |
| Enable-NetFirewallRule | enables a disabled firewall rule |
| Get-NetFirewallProfile | retrieve information that is presented on the Windows Firewall with Advanced Security Properties MMC Console, with the tabs for Domain, Private and Public profiles. |
| Get-NetFirewallSetting | retrieve global firewall settings. Does not matter what profile is in use. |
| Set-NetFirewallInterfaceFilter | modifies interfaces attached to firewall rules |
| Get-NetFirewallRule | gets firewall rules from a computer. -policystore and grab all rules applied |
| Disable-NetFirewallRule | Disables an existing firewall rule, you can use -displayname to specifiy the rule |
| Get-NetFirewallAddressFilter | gets the filtered ip addresses assigned to firewall rules |
| Remove-NetFirewallRule | deletes one or more firewall rules from policy store |
| Set-NetFirewallAddressFilter | changes the local or remote ip address filters assigned to a rule |
| Copy-NetFirewallRule | copy a firewall rule as well as any associated filters to a policy store. This will make copy of all firewall to the new policy store. |
| New-NetFirewallRule | creates a firewall rule that can be inbound or outbond |
| Set-NetFirewallRule | changes the existing firewall rule |
| Set-NetFirewallSetting | changes properties that apply to firewall and is not dependent on profile, it is a global setting |
| Show-NetFirewallRule | displays firewall rules in a policy store |
| Rename-NetFirewallRule | Renames a firewall rule |
| Set-NetFirewallProfile | change profile level settings like enabling/disabling profile or changing logging for profiles including domain, public, private, and global |
| New-VHD | Creates a New VHD in Hyper-V environments |
| Set-VMHost | with resourcemetering save interval parameter can specify how often data that tracks resources will be saved |
| create vdisk diskpart | Creates a new virtual disk to be added to a system, it still must be initialized, partioned, formatted and assigned |
| New-VirtualDisk | Used for managing virtual disk properties in the Storage Spaces Disk Pool |
| Rename-VM | Used to change a VM name in Hyper-V manager |
| Set-VM | changes virtual machine settings, for example memory, cpu, autostart and autostop details |
| Set-VHD | manages VHD properties like physical sector size or parent VHD files |
| Measure-VM | Designed for reporting resource utilization data for one or more VMs, but it must first be enable at the host level |
| Rename-Item | Can be used to rename VHD's and other files |
| Enable-VMResourceMetering | designed to enable resource metering for a specific VM |
| Get-Counter | gets the memory from performance counters which can only get memory usage by OS or maximum amount configured, not what Hyper-V has allocated |
| Get-VMMemory | shows the VM's configured memory not actaul usage |
| Add disk diskpart | Creates a mirror of a simple volume |
| Set-Item | Can be used to do things like add servers to a managed servers trusted host list |
| Set-ItemProperty | can be used to do things like change or add registry entries to overide UAC to permit access |
| Add-DNSserverResourceRecord | creates resource records inside a zone |
| Add-DNSServerPrimaryZone | Creates a new primary zone, For example "GlobalNames" which can replace WINS |
| Add-DNSserverForwarder | adds forwarders to forward dns queries to other zones |
| Add-DNSserverResourceRecordDS | creates DNSSEC resource records inside a zone |
| Disable-ADAccount | disables an ad account |
| Enable-ADAccount | enables an ad account |
| Set-ADAccountExpiration | sets an account expiration date |
| Set-ADuser | configure properties of the account |
| remove-AdUser | removes Ad user accounts |
| Clear-ADAccountExpration | can set a user account to have no expiration date |
| Set-AddAccountPassword | configures the password of an ad account |
| Unlock-AdAccount | unlock and ad user whose account has been locked out |
| Get-AdComputer | Use to get information about the computer, for example -lastlogontimestamp parameter could be used to find the last time the computer logged on to the network or did something like reboot *****This was a test question for me based on this and dsquery -o |
| Get-ADGroupMember | gets ad members in a specific group |
| Add-ADgroupMember | add ad members to a group |
| Get-ADGroup | use to check for groups that match certain input criteria |
| Set-AdComputer | changes properties of a computer object like sAMAccountName, DNSHostname and Description |
| Set-ADObject | modifies Active Directory Object properties and can do things like enable the global catalog |
| Set-ADDomain | changes properties of the domain such as DNS suffix, managed by or last logon replication interval |
| Set-ADOrganizationalUnit | modifies the attribute properties of an OU |
| new-netroute | define interface to advertise ipv6 address out of and add to routing table |
| set-netipinterface | Allow the interface to advertise the IPv6 address out of the interface |
| Set-NetIsatapConfiguration | Define the router and enable isatap on that router because it is disabled by default, also enables isatap on a client |
| Get-NetIPAddress | get interfaces that is being used by ISATAP |
| Restart-Service | Can be used to restart services like dns |
| Set-AppLockerPolicy | change the properties of an existing applocker policy and can merge two policy with the -merge parameter |
| Set-AppLockerFileInformation | gets applocker info from file or event logs |
| Get-AppLockerPolicy | gets an existing applocker policy |
| Import-GPO | imports GPOs that have been backed up into GPO |
| New-GPO | Create a new GPO policy tath could include an applocker policy |
| Test-AppLockerPolicy | Test whether specific files are allowed on local computer for specific user |
| DSCConfigurationNameCreatedAsAFunction | call this configuraiton name with the -machinename parameter specified to to create the folder and MOF file that will be used in the DSCConfiguration |
| Start-DscConfiguration | calls the MOF file that will apply the DSC configuration |
| Test-DscConfiguration | will compare current standard to dsc drift |
| Set-GPPermission | change the permissions of group policy objects in Active Directory |
| Get-GPPermission | retrieve permissions on existing group policies |
| Set-GPLink | used to link or unlink group policy objects |
| Set-GPInheritance | sets an inheritance link for group policy objects |
| uninstall-WindowsFeature | uninstalls a windows feature, use the remove option to delete the feature from the harddisk |
| Install-WindowsFeature (Server-Gui-Mgmt-Infra) | Installs the minimal server interface including Server Manager, MMC, Powershell and command line |
| Install-WindowsFeature (Server-Gui-Shell) | depends on minimal interface and includes Desktop, Start Screen, Explorer, and Internet Explorer |
| Install-ADDSDomain | used to install a new AD domain |
| Add-ADDSReadOnlyDomainControllerAccount | It is used to create a read-only domain controller |
| Install-ADDSDomainController | installs a domain controller in a new or existing domain |
| Install-ADDSForest | install a new AD forest |
| Add-VMNetworkAdapterACL | applies and ACL to traffic through a virtual machine network adapter |
| Add-PSWAAuthorizationRule | adds an authorization rule for the powershell web access gateway, inlcuding computers, users and credentials |
| Remove-PSWaAuthorizationRule | Removes a specified rule from powershell web access gateway |
| Get-PswaAuthorizationRule | Gets the poweshell web access gateway rules |
| test-PswaAuthorizationRule | test a rule to determine if a specific user or computer has access |
